
Market Size and Trends
The Aircraft Seat Actuation System market is estimated to be valued at USD 1.2 billion in 2026 and is expected to reach USD 2.1 billion by 2033, growing at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 8.1% from 2026 to 2033. This growth is driven by increasing demand for enhanced passenger comfort and convenience in commercial and business aircraft, as well as the rising adoption of automated and electrically powered seat actuation mechanisms. The market's expansion is also supported by advancements in lightweight materials and smart actuation technologies.
A significant market trend is the shift towards integration of smart and IoT-enabled seat actuation systems, which offer improved ergonomics, energy efficiency, and maintenance capabilities. Airlines and aircraft manufacturers are focusing on customization and automation to enhance passenger experience and operational efficiency. Additionally, the increasing trend toward retrofitting existing fleets with modern actuation systems to comply with safety and comfort regulations is propelling market growth. Sustainability initiatives promoting energy-saving actuation technologies further influence market dynamics, driving innovation and adoption in this sector.
Segmental Analysis:
By Actuation Type: Electric Actuation Leads Through Efficiency and Precision
In terms of By Actuation Type, Electric Actuation contributes the highest share of the market owing to its superior efficiency, precision, and adaptability in modern aircraft seat actuation systems. The increasing demand for lightweight and energy-efficient systems in the aerospace industry has driven manufacturers to adopt electric actuation over traditional hydraulic and pneumatic counterparts. Electric actuators are favored because they offer high accuracy in seat positioning, silent operation, and lower maintenance requirements compared to hydraulic systems, which are bulkier and prone to leaks. Moreover, advancements in electric motor and control technologies have enhanced the reliability and responsiveness of electric actuation systems, making them an integral component of contemporary aircraft seating solutions. The trend toward electrification in the aviation sector is also propelled by environmental regulations aiming to reduce hydraulic fluid usage and associated risks. Additionally, electric actuation systems enable greater integration with aircraft avionics and cabin management systems, facilitating improved passenger comfort through precise seat adjustments and automation. These factors collectively consolidate electric actuation as the dominant segment, reflecting a broader move toward digitization and energy conservation within aircraft design and manufacturing.
By Aircraft Type: Commercial Aircraft Drive Market Expansion Through Passenger Volume and Comfort Demands
By Aircraft Type, Commercial Aircraft represent the largest segment of the Aircraft Seat Actuation System market, propelled by the substantial passenger volumes and rigorous comfort expectations characteristic of commercial aviation. The ever-growing commercial air travel sector necessitates advanced seating solutions that deliver enhanced functionality, safety, and ergonomics. Airlines prioritize seat actuation systems that offer smooth, reliable adjustments to accommodate diverse passenger needs, including reclining, leg rests, and adjustable headrests, all realized most effectively in commercial planes where passenger density and service quality are paramount. The demand for premium class cabins such as business and first-class seating, featuring fully motorized seats with multiple actuators, further fuels this segment's dominance. Moreover, stringent regulatory requirements for safety and comfort in commercial aircraft necessitate the integration of sophisticated actuation systems that can withstand rigorous operational cycles while maintaining passenger satisfaction. The increasing focus on cabin modernization and retrofitting older fleets with state-of-the-art seat actuation technology also stimulates the commercial aircraft segment. With commercial airlines leading innovation adoption and emphasizing passenger experience as a differentiator, this segment continues to drive significant investment and development within the aircraft seat actuation ecosystem.
By Component: Actuators are Central to System Performance and Reliability
By Component, the Actuator segment holds the highest share in the Aircraft Seat Actuation System market, driven by its critical role in translating control signals into mechanical movement for seat adjustment. The actuator's performance directly influences the reliability, responsiveness, and durability of the entire seat actuation system. This component is essential for achieving smooth and accurate seat positions, facilitating various passenger comfort functions such as reclining, swivel, sliding, and height adjustment. Technological advancements in actuator design, including compact electric motors and high-torque brushless motors, have enhanced the capability to develop smaller yet more powerful actuators, aligning perfectly with the aerospace industry's demands for weight reduction and space optimization. The actuator segment benefits from ongoing innovations in materials and electronic control mechanisms, which improve lifespan and reduce energy consumption. Furthermore, actuators are increasingly integrated with sensors and control units to enable smart, feedback-driven seat movements, contributing to enhanced passenger safety and usability. Due to its fundamental function and continuous technological evolution, the actuator component remains the dominant segment, underpinning the functionality and advancement of aircraft seat actuation systems across various aircraft categories.
Regional Insights:
Dominating Region: North America
In North America, the Aircraft Seat Actuation System market holds a dominant position driven by the region's robust aerospace industry and well-established ecosystem of aircraft manufacturers, suppliers, and technology innovators. The presence of key aerospace hubs in the United States and Canada, supported by substantial government defense spending and consistent commercial air travel demand, fuels the adoption of advanced seat actuation technologies. Government policies promoting innovation and stringent safety regulations foster the development and integration of sophisticated actuation systems. North American companies such as Collins Aerospace, Eaton Corporation, and Honeywell Aerospace significantly contribute to market growth by offering cutting-edge actuation solutions designed to enhance passenger comfort and operational efficiency. The well-developed supply chain and strong R&D infrastructure make the market highly competitive and technologically advanced.
Fastest-Growing Region: Asia Pacific
Meanwhile, the Asia Pacific region exhibits the fastest growth in the Aircraft Seat Actuation System market, propelled by rapid expansion in commercial aviation and increasing investments in aerospace manufacturing facilities. Emerging economies such as China, India, and Southeast Asia are witnessing significant infrastructure development, growing middle-class air travelers, and rising demand for modern aircraft equipped with advanced seating systems. Proactive government initiatives supporting domestic aerospace capabilities, including research grants and joint ventures with established global players, stimulate market acceleration. The presence of regional manufacturers such as China's COMAC and India's Hindustan Aeronautics Limited (HAL), alongside collaborative efforts with international firms like Safran and Parker Hannifin, fuels innovation and market penetration. Additionally, trade liberalizations and improving aviation connectivity further facilitate the accelerated deployment of advanced seat actuation systems across the region.
